Loyola Marymount University vs Pepperdine University

Compare two rival schools - Loyola Marymount University and Pepperdine University with tuition and admission information where Loyola Marymount University is a four-years, private (not-for-profit) located in Los Angeles, CA and Pepperdine University is a four-years, private (not-for-profit) located in Malibu, CA.

  • Both schools are four-years, private (not-for-profit) schools.
  • Pepperdine University has more expensive tuition & fees ($66,742) than Loyola Marymount University ($58,974).
  • It is harder to admit to Loyola Marymount University than Pepperdine University.

  • Both Loyola Marymount University and Pepperdine University have the same submitted ACT scores (31).
  • Loyola Marymount University has more students with 10,165 students while Pepperdine University has 10,030 students.
  • Loyola Marymount University has a lower number of students per faculty with 11 to 1 while Pepperdine University's ratio is 13 to 1.
  • Loyola Marymount University has more full-time faculties with 615 faculties while Pepperdine University has 391 full-time faculties.
